A poker hand converter is a tool that converts hand histories from one format to another. For example, if you play on an online poker site, you may want to convert your hand history into a format that can be read by a different program or website. This is where a hand converter comes in.

There are several reasons why you might want to use a hand converter. First, it can help you analyze your gameplay and identify areas where you need improvement. By converting your hand history into a different format, you may be able to see patterns in your gameplay that weren’t apparent before.

Secondly, if you’re sharing your hand history with other players or coaches for analysis or coaching purposes, using a converter can make the process much easier. Instead of having to manually copy and paste each individual hand into an email or message, you can simply send them the converted file.

There are many different types of hand converters available online. Some are free while others require payment. Some converters only work with specific poker sites while others are more universal.

When using a hand converter, it’s important to make sure that the converted file accurately reflects the original history. Some converters may not be 100% accurate and could potentially skew your analysis.

In addition to converting hands for analysis purposes, some players also use converters to share their hands on forums or social media platforms. By sharing their hands with others, players can get feedback from other players on their gameplay and improve their skills.
